Tekken: About the Story – Chapter 4 – The King of Iron Fist Tournament - Opening

20 years after Kazuya's fall...

Inside Mishima Zaibatsu, Heihachi Mishima stood up making an announcement to the media. The reporters surrounded the desktop and Heihachi didn't seem to care about it, he really wished all the possible attention for the announcement he was about to make. The office was crowded and microphones were pointed to Heihachi from all the room. There were positioned cameras because the company CEO have promised an event that would please many and would involve the entire world. It was a busy morning and even so the businessman seemed very cheerful.

"Good morning, ladies and gentleman. I, Heihachi Mishima, Mishima Zaibatsu's owner come to announce the registrations to the fighting tournament "The King of Iron Fist" are already open. At this tournament, it will be allowed any style of martial arts and any nationality. It will not have invitation, the registrations to enter are free. I as the sponsor will be the last fighter. The fighter who wins the tournament will have to fight me in order to obtain the title of strongest fighter of the world and a cash prize evaluated in millions." The event was announced and there was no turning back, all one could do now was to wait.

"Sir, when the tournament begins?" One of the reporters charged anxiously some news to Heihachi, when would be the start of the tournament. "A year from here on, train and be ready. Hahaha!" Heichachi warned from the beginning and the advertising persons were already ready to spread the image and video content that would promote the tournament.

One year after the tournament announcement...

Several Fighters were at the arena. As advertised it was necessary to win a large quantity of opponents to reach the main stages which would start by the round of 16, where the fights would get most attention from the media. Heihachi Mishima was there waiting for the first fights to begin and watching the several tournament participants which were arriving. Among the participants, a shirtless man arrived the place, he had a spiked back hair and a haughty look.

"That man?! It can't be..." Heihachi saw the man and notice the man resemblance to his son Kazuya Mishima, the same one he threw on the precipice. He was stunned and even so didn't expect anything bad to happen to him.

"Something wrong, sir?" One of his black suited bodyguards asked noticing him a little nervous. They were sitting on special benches in a place around the arena where only the sponsor would have the right to stay. Heihachi watched from the cameras.

"It's nothing." Heihachi answered with his eyes back to the distant audience and away from the security cameras. He seemed worried besides of also having a portion of trust after fighting several experienced fighters on his own past experiences and turned out to win.

The days kept passing by while Kazuya were ranking up at the tournament. Until he crossed his path with an adversary he made even before the tournament. The blond man with his strange hairstyle, he used a red kimono and seemed to be American.

"You, I remember you." The man said stopping to talk with Kazuya which seemed to don't care too much until he remembered that he was not able to beat him.

"Paul Phoenix? We fought before the tournament, didn't we?" Kazuya said serious because besides not knowing to socialize very well he also didn't like to lose. The two have fought each other in a dojo and none of them have won the battle, it was a real draw.

"Yeah, don't lose, because, I want to fight you again." Paul said worried with his rematch, he also didn't accept to lose. Paul wanted to prove being the strongest man in the universe.

"That is my line, don't think you will have the same luck again." Kazuya said and left walking without giving him so much credit. He was a very proud person and he didn't have so many affections, a feature from Mishima family maybe.

The fights went on and finally it was round of 16, the best sixteen. It cost days for that and the sixteen were welcome on a special area from the challenge building. There, each one of them would take part of a new draw. The place was similar to a wide dojo, Heihachi had shown to the sixteen alongside his bodyguards. It was time to take a sphere with a written number and form the table keys from the round of 16.

"Good evening, gentleman. If you arrived to this point, you deserve my compliments. But, from now on, it is necessary that each one of you take a sphere similar to a table tennis ball from a box. Each one of those spheres will have a number from one to sixteen. That is how you will decide which one of you will fight against who at the next stage until the finals. And after the finals, the winner will have to defeat me to be a real champion." Heihachi said while the box with wheels was brought being pushed by members from Mishima Zaibatsu.

"Who would like to be first?" Heihachi asked waiting for someone to approach the box for the others to do the same later.

The sixteen presents were Kazuya Mishima, Paul Phoenix, a shinobi with a sword and a hannya mask called Yoshimitsu, a brawny shirtless man with a jaguar mask called King, another brawny man using a black jaguar mask called Armor king, Wang Jinrei, Lee Chaolan, a kunoichi also wearing a hannya mask called Kunimitsu, a fat man sumo fighter with the title of yokozuna called Ganryu, a bear that knew how to talk called Kuma, an Indian woman called Michelle, a Chinese wearing yellow clothes called Marshall Law, a blonde woman wearing blue clothes called Nina, a black-haired woman wearing a red shirt called Anna, a brawny man with the looking of a robot called Jack and the last one looked like him when it comes to body shape but without skin indicating he was definitely a robot, his name was Prototype Jack.
